How Professionals Assess and Address Water Damage
Upon recognizing the value of timely restoration of water damage, comprehending how trained professionals assess and tackle the situation proves vital. First, trained specialists carry out a detailed assessment to gauge the full extent of the damage. They employ thermal imaging and moisture meters to identify concealed water pockets within walls and floors, ensuring that every affected area is thoroughly examined.
Once the assessment is complete, experts classify the water damage according to its origin: clean, gray, or black water. This classification informs the appropriate remediation methods. Subsequently, they develop a comprehensive restoration plan, detailing the process of water extraction, drying, and treating the damaged sections.
Throughout this process, experts place safety as a top priority, donning appropriate protective equipment and maintaining adequate ventilation. By employing specialized techniques and complying with professional industry standards, they effectively mitigate further damage and mold growth, safeguarding the property and its occupants. Therefore, a systematic approach is vital for effective water damage restoration.

Why Timeliness Is Key in Preventing Mold Growth
Prompt action after water damage is crucial in avoiding mold growth, an expected byproduct of sustained moisture presence. As water seeps into a property, it generates an environment ripe for mold spores, which can start multiplying within one to two days. The quickness at which water is removed and the area dried heavily affects the chance of mold growth.
Expert restoration teams utilize cutting-edge equipment and strategies to expedite this process, guaranteeing that moisture levels are lowered quickly. This swift intervention not only minimizes the health dangers connected to mold development but also protects the integrity of the property. Delaying action allows mold to take hold, leading to extensive damage and costly remediation efforts. By prioritizing timely intervention, property managers can secure their investments and copyright a safe residential environment.
Important Tips for Picking a Restoration Company
How do property owners ensure they select the appropriate restoration company? The first step involves thoroughly researching potential companies. Verifying certifications, including those from the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C), demonstrates professional competence. Reading online reviews and testimonials can provide insight into the company's reliability and service quality.
Furthermore, homeowners should obtain thorough estimates from several contractors. This facilitates an opportunity to evaluate timelines, services, and costs, promoting transparency. Additionally, it is crucial to verify that the contractor has adequate insurance, safeguarding both the property owner and the workers.
Furthermore, assessing the provider's turnaround time is important; prompt action can avoid further harm. Lastly, a trustworthy contractor should supply a comprehensive work guarantee on their services, showing trust in their workmanship. By adhering to these recommendations, building owners can make informed choices and safeguard their investments effectively.
Protecting Your Possessions With Expert Assistance
Upon choosing a reputable remediation company, property owners face the significant task of protecting their belongings from moisture damage. Skilled restoration professionals utilize advanced methods and tools to quickly determine the degree of damage. They use specialized moisture removal equipment to remove excess moisture, minimizing further deterioration of personal items.
Restoration experts understand the different materials of a wide range of belongings, from fabrics to electronic devices, and utilize tailored methods for each material type. To illustrate, critical documents may be treated with freeze-drying techniques, while wood furnishings may be subjected to thorough cleaning or surface refinishing.
Furthermore, skilled experts can detect unseen moisture that could cause mold growth, ensuring thorough protection for important assets. Through the expertise of experienced restorers, building owners can increase the likelihood of saving irreplaceable valuables, preserving not only their monetary value but also their sentimental significance. At the end of the day, professional assistance serves a crucial function in limiting damages and returning peace of mind.

What Are the Common Indicators of Concealed Water Damage?
Key warning signs of hidden water damage involve unexpected mold formation, moisture stains on walls or ceilings, flaking paint, distorted flooring, and stale musty smells. Timely discovery is vital to stopping further structural harm and significant repair costs.
Does My Insurance Policy Cover Water Damage Restoration Costs?
Coverage for water damage restoration through insurance differs by policy. Generally, a standard homeowners insurance policy covers sudden and accidental damage, though coverage exclusions may exist for neglect or slowly developing issues. Carefully reviewing the policy details is important to gain clarity.
